Understanding Autism in Romantic Relationships

Subodh girlfriend love story illustrates how autism shapes daily interactions without defining the relationship. Many autistic partners bring honesty, loyalty, and deep focus to love, while their neurotypical partners often grow in patience and empathy.

Successful couples build shared routines, clarify expectations, and use tools like schedules or written notes. These strategies reduce stress and create a predictable emotional environment where both people can feel secure and appreciated.

Communication Strategies That Work

Direct and clear language

Subodh prefers statements that are straightforward, avoiding sarcasm or implied meanings. His girlfriend practices specific requests and confirms understanding to keep conversations smooth and low-stress.

Nonverbal cues and alternative channels

Text messages, notes, or shared documents sometimes carry important feelings more comfortably than face-to-face talks. They use a mix of in-person and written communication to match each other’s strengths.

Scheduled check-ins

They set regular times to discuss feelings, plans, and needs. These structured conversations prevent small issues from becoming bigger conflicts and help them stay aligned on shared goals.

FAQ

Reader questions

How can I support my autistic partner during social events?

Arrive early to choose a calm spot, agree on a signal to leave if it becomes overwhelming, and keep interactions brief but positive to avoid sensory overload.

What if my autistic partner struggles to express emotions verbally?

Notice and appreciate actions that show care, such as preparing a meal or checking in with a message, and encourage alternative forms of expression like writing or art.

How do we handle misunderstandings caused by communication differences?

Pause the conversation, restate what you heard in your own words, and ask clarifying questions to ensure both perspectives are understood without blame.

Can routines ever limit spontaneity in the relationship?

Use routines as a stable base, then introduce small planned surprises, like a favorite snack or a short detour, to add variety while maintaining a sense of safety.
